Output 666421bb866297bd9b09294a80b84b24193e31a71937e59a53802923efcf9b4a:1

value
84126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1d7e6f2865b1e7df35ede4784240874d6c675a9 OP_EQUAL
address
3PjmQvDrRm9M6wcS8c6qjNNasJyec6iahS
transaction
666421bb866297bd9b09294a80b84b24193e31a71937e59a53802923efcf9b4a
spent
true